1. lie - (v.) - to say or write something that is not true in order to deceive someone 2. lie – (v.) - to be on a horizontal position 3. lay - - (v.) – put down - to put something in especially a flat or horizontal position, usually carefully or for a particular purpose Examples: 1. He laid the tray down on the table. 2. He lies awake at night , worrying . 3. The river lies 30 km to the south. 4. Peter lied that he had a car accident yesterday.
